Dawn of Humanity (2015) — Exclusive Fossil Discovery in a Must-Watch Documentary
Step back in time with *Dawn of Humanity (2015)*, a gripping documentary that invites viewers into one of the most groundbreaking archaeological discoveries of our era. Directed by Graham Townsley, this National Geographic and Nova co-production offers exclusive behind-the-scenes access to the unearthing of ancient human ancestors, revealing secrets buried for millions of years. Through stunning visuals and expert commentary, the film paints a vivid picture of humanity's distant past, blending science with storytelling to bring these prehistoric revelations to life. The atmosphere is both awe-inspiring and thought-provoking, making it a must-watch for history and anthropology enthusiasts alike.
Narrated by Jay O. Sanders and featuring insights from real-life explorers like Lee Berger, John Hawks, and Matthew Berger, *Dawn of Humanity* merges adventure with education. The film's focus on pivotal fossil discoveries sheds light on the origins of our species, challenging preconceived notions while celebrating the relentless pursuit of knowledge.
